Getting the job done at the quoted price?
Anonymous user 03/03/2024 - 3.37 PM
how do I protect myself to ensure the price quoted is what I eventually have to pay?

When someone comes to give you a quote ask them to send you the quote by email or text so you have a document proof of the price given by the contractor

I always use the my builder quote builder so you have a clear scope of the work to be completed and the price you’ll be paying for everything listed. If any parties involved then have any issues its all clearly documented and you won’t pay anymore then agreed.
